Fitness Guides to Get You Moving!
Looking to break a sweat and actually enjoy it? You’re in the right place! Our fitness guides to get you moving cover everything from strength training to cardio, flexibility, and functional fitness. Whether you want to build muscle, boost energy, or simply find a workout routine that doesn’t feel like a chore, we’ve got you covered with expert advice, workout plans, and practical tips to help you succeed.
These guides go beyond basic exercises—they break down the why behind every workout, so you’re not just following a routine, but actually understanding how different types of training benefit your body. Want to build strength? We’ve got weightlifting and resistance training tips. Looking to improve endurance? Our cardio routines will help you increase stamina without getting bored. And if you just want to move better in daily life, we’ll show you how flexibility and mobility exercises can keep your joints and muscles in top shape.
But fitness isn’t just about lifting and running. It’s about finding a routine that works for you. That’s why we also explore functional fitness, helping you build real-world strength for everyday tasks. Need something more sport-specific? We’ve got training plans designed to improve performance in everything from running to team sports. Whether you’re a complete beginner or looking to level up your workouts, there’s something here to help you stay motivated and make progress.
